  • Abstract
    Inter-vehicle communication (IVC) systems using millimeter wave are widely researched. To realize a millimeter wave IVC system, analysis of propagation of the wave is very important. A multipath propagation model of millimeter wave is proposed. In IVC, the reception power of each vehicle varies by the movement of vehicles. In the proposed model, a direct path and a road-reflected path and their phase variation are taken into consideration. The delay spread between two paths is estimated from the path length of the received paths and two paths are combined to generate a desirable signal. A suitable method of reception under multipath fading is examined.
